Crafting is at the heart of Grow A Garden, and mastering it can make the difference between a thriving garden and a struggling one. Whether you're a beginner or a seasoned player, these 19 efficiency rules will help you optimize your resources, save time, and maximize your yields.
1. Plan Before You Craft
Always check what materials you need before starting a project. Running out of resources mid-crafting wastes time and energy.
2. Prioritize High-Yield Recipes
Some crafting recipes give better returns than others. Focus on those that provide the most resources or experience for your effort.
3. Use Multi-Craft When Possible
If you have the materials, craft in bulk. This reduces the number of trips to storage and speeds up production.
4. Keep a Balanced Inventory
Don’t hoard too much of one resource. Balance your stock to ensure you can craft a variety of items when needed.
5. Upgrade Your Tools Early
Better tools mean faster gathering and crafting. Invest in upgrades as soon as you can afford them.
6. Complete Crafting Quests First
Many quests reward you with rare materials or coins. Prioritize these to boost your progress.
7. Trade Smartly
If you’re missing an item, check player markets before spending hours farming it. Sometimes, trading is the fastest solution.
8. Optimize Pet Abilities
If you buy Grow A Garden pets, choose ones that boost crafting speed or resource gathering. They can significantly cut down your workload.
9. Avoid Overcrafting Low-Value Items
It’s tempting to craft easy items for quick XP, but this can drain your materials. Focus on higher-tier crafts instead.
10. Time Your Crafting Sessions
Some items take longer to craft than others. Start lengthy projects before logging off to save active playtime.
11. Store Excess Materials Properly
Expand your storage early to avoid discarding valuable resources. A well-organized inventory saves time.
12. Recycle Unused Items
If you have duplicates or obsolete gear, recycle them for materials instead of letting them collect dust.
13. Join a Guild for Crafting Bonuses
Many guilds offer perks like reduced crafting times or shared resources. Take advantage of these benefits.
14. Monitor Market Trends
Prices for crafted items fluctuate. Sell when demand is high and buy materials when they’re cheap.
15. Use Energy Wisely
Don’t waste energy on low-priority crafts. Save it for high-value projects or timed events.
16. Experiment with Combos
Some recipes have hidden bonuses when crafted together. Test different combinations to discover efficiencies.
17. Check for Daily Crafting Deals
Some vendors offer discounts on materials or recipes. Always check for daily specials.
18. Don’t Ignore Crafting Achievements
Many achievements reward rare blueprints or resources. Work toward these for long-term gains.
